Cardio Mix: You cannot target specific areas for weight loss - if you have adipose tissue to lose (not everyone does), then consider an increase in cardio & a balanced diet. However, do not always do the same exercise or you will increase your risks for stress injuries. Mix things up with walking, running, biking, swimming, or circuit training. Ultimately you need to burn more than you consume.

No # 1-spot fat loss: Not occur naturally. By losing weight in general some will probably be abdominal fat. But, we don't get to choose what area of body fat is lost from. Eat healthy ; be physically active. Calories burned must > those consumed. Tighten ab's: crunches, reverse crunches, exercise ball crunches, pelvic thrusts, lying leg raises, side bridge ; “bicycling” exercise on back. Do regular aerobic exercise.

Cardiovascular exer: You can not spot train to loose weight, in order to loose stubborn belly fat you have to loose weight all over and doing regular cardio workouts like running/jogging, bike riding aerobics 4-5x/ wk with strength training 2-3x/wk can lead to weight loss along with a healthy and balanced diet.
